Transaction c8385271b24495cf03b27baaf5c1e35c69cfbe9e5e0788c509a382d2a37c4830

66 Input
2 Outputs
  • c8385271b24495cf03b27baaf5c1e35c69cfbe9e5e0788c509a382d2a37c4830:0
  • value  2005922805
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s
  • c8385271b24495cf03b27baaf5c1e35c69cfbe9e5e0788c509a382d2a37c4830:1
  • value  975076
    address  3Fqg3S78QntBfeoXozpHiENKkzWSXoim5c